public class Browser extends Object implements Closeable
| Modifier and Type | Class and Description |
|---|---|
static class |
Browser.Builder |
| Modifier and Type | Field and Description |
|---|---|
static org.slf4j.Logger |
log |
| Constructor and Description |
|---|
Browser(Browser.Builder builder) |
public Browser(Browser.Builder builder)
public void init()
public static org.openqa.selenium.WebDriver newWebDriver(Object options)
public void reload()
public InputStream getExtensionAsInputStream(String extension)
public void changeTimeout(int timeoutSeconds)
public void createSaucelabsDriver(org.openqa.selenium.remote.DesiredCapabilities capabilities)
throws MalformedURLException
MalformedURLExceptionpublic void createRemoteDriver(org.openqa.selenium.remote.DesiredCapabilities capabilities)
throws MalformedURLException
MalformedURLExceptionpublic void injectKurentoTestJs()
throws IOException
IOExceptionpublic int getRecordAudio()
public int getAudioSampleRate()
public AudioChannel getAudioChannel()
public String getAudio()
public int getTimeout()
public long getTimeoutMs()
public org.openqa.selenium.WebDriver getWebDriver()
public org.openqa.selenium.JavascriptExecutor getJs()
public double getColorDistance()
public int getThresholdTime()
public void setThresholdTime(int thresholdTime)
public boolean isLocal()
public boolean isRemote()
public boolean isSauceLabs()
public boolean isDocker()
public BrowserType getBrowserType()
public BrowserScope getScope()
public String getBrowserVersion()
public org.openqa.selenium.Platform getPlatform()
public String getVideo()
public int getServerPort()
public WebPageType getWebPageType()
public boolean isUsePhysicalCam()
public boolean isEnableScreenCapture()
public String getName()
public String getId()
public String getNode()
public void setName(String name)
public void setId(String id)
public int getNumInstances()
public Browser.Builder getBuilder()
public String getLogin()
public String getPasswd()
public String getPem()
public int getBrowserPerInstance()
public String getHost()
public void setTimeout(int timeoutSeconds)
public Protocol getProtocol()
public URL getUrl()
public void close()
close in interface Closeableclose in interface AutoCloseablepublic String getJobId()
Copyright © 2018 Kurento. All rights reserved.